Free Backpacks Help Explorers at Leesylvania

Backpacks like this one are available for visitors at Leesylvania State Park to rent at no charge. (Submitted)

WOODBRIDGE, Va. — Leesylvania Park in Woodbridge offers children young and old the chance to rent a backpack to explore the park. Backpacks are free and can be rented at the Visitor Center:

Birding – Get to know our feathered friends with this backpack. Inside you will find binoculars, a book that will tell you everything there is to know about being a bird, an Identiflyer bird song identifier, and two color field guides to help you.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Insects – Explore the world of bugs with this backpack. You will be able to get up close and personal with insects using a 3x magnifier, a port-a-bug netted container, butterfly net, observation container and two books that will guide you through your buggy journey.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Nature Art – This backpack is a great choice is nature is your inspiration. Try your hand at different art forms while you get to know Leesylvania’s wild side. You will be able to use a basic drawing kit, nature art box, rubbing plates and crayons to create images of the world around you. Also included are a nature journal for you to practice your art skills, photosensitive paper for sun prints, color diffusing leaves,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Nature Discovery – For the child interested in everything nature. Explore the natural world by taking a look at the plants, animals, and environment around you. This backpack contains a 3x magnifier, a 6x two-way specimen viewer, animal track guides cards, a pocket plant press and some great outdoor activity ideas to try while you are at the park.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Pond and Stream – Wade into the underwater world of ponds and streams with this backpack. You will be able to get to meet some hard to see critters when you use the field bag for amphibian specimens, dip nets, a 3x magnifier, a two-way specimen viewer, and guides to aquatic animals.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Rocks and Fossils – This backpack is a mine of information and activities for rock enthusiasts. Take a tour of Leesylvania’s geology with a box to store and sort your rocks, a mineral test kit will help you identify them, and rock guides will tell you all you need to know about them.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Tracking – Follow in the footsteps of the wild with this backpack. Get to know who those tracks belong to with track rubbing plates, a set of 18 track stamps, a tracking scarf, and guides to animal tracks and signs.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

Young Explorer – This backpack is for anyone with a spirit for adventure. Explore Leesylvania with a 3x magnifier, an animal specimen study box, field bags for plant specimen, nature cards, and books that will reveal the secrets of the natural world. Also included are a nature journal to record your observations, coloring pages and park trail guides.

To celebrate Air Quality Awareness Week (May 6-10, 2024), Clean Air Partners is working with A Few Cool Hardware Stores to exchange DC, Maryland and Virginia residents’ gas-powered lawnmowers, trimmers, and leaf blowers at select Ace Hardware locations in the region. DMV residents who turn in their gas-powered lawn tools will receive a FREE Ego Power+ replacement including batteries and chargers, while supplies last.

Compared to gas, electric lawn equipment can reduce emissions, noise pollution, health risks and maintenance costs and time. The program aims to remove about a hundred gas-powered polluting tools from yards in the greater Baltimore-Washington region.

The exchanges will take place the weekends of May 17-19, 2024, and May 31-June 2, 2024, at A Few Cool Hardware Stores network of employee-owned Ace Hardware stores in the DC and Baltimore metro areas.
